WestJet’s new seats are so cramped, even flight attendants are apologizing. One TikToker called them “unsafe and absurd” after her partner’s knees were jammed into the seat ahead. The airline squeezed in more rows by cutting legroom to just 28 inches—ouch! While it’s technically legal, flyers and even pilots aren’t happy. Jennifer Rojas+FollowTurbulence Over Greenland Gets WildImagine waking up mid-flight, heading to the bathroom, and boom—turbulence hits so hard you break your ankle. That’s what happened to a passenger on a British Airways A380 flying from LA to London. He missed the seatbelt sign because he was napping, and even a crew member got hurt trying to buckle in. Sandra Escobar+FollowUnexpected detour: Allentown to Chicago flight lands in HarrisburgA routine United flight from Allentown to Chicago turned into a 10-hour journey after a mechanical issue forced an unexpected landing in Harrisburg. Imagine planning for a quick trip and suddenly finding yourself stuck hours away from your destination! The Bombardier CRJ-700, packed with travelers, landed safely, but details about the mechanical problem remain unclear. This kind of disruption really highlights how unpredictable air travel can be.
